How much does it cost to own a home in Alaska?

Based on Census ACS, the state average home value in Alaska is $252,357, with median annual property tax around $2,068. Your actual cost depends on county and property.

What is the property tax in Alaska?

Property tax rates vary by county. Alaska's state average sits at roughly $2,068 per year on a median home. See county-level pages for local rates.

How fast are home prices appreciating in Alaska?

FHFA House Price Index data shows Alaska appreciating 3.0% over the last year and 33.8% over the last five years.

Is homeownership high in Alaska?

Alaska's homeownership rate is 64.5% (Census ACS). The share of owner-occupied units varies widely across counties.
